
Planning a trip to the surreal landscapes of Cappadocia? Selecting the right time to visit can make all the difference for your experience. While this area offers allure year-round, specific seasons exhibit their own unique charms.
- March through May unveils a vista of blooming flowers, painting the valleys in vibrant colors. Enjoy pleasant temperatures ideal for exploring ruined cave dwellings and hiking the legendary rock formations.
- Fall offers a breathtaking spectacle as the leaves shift into a fiery palette of reds, oranges, and yellows. The mild weather provides comfortable conditions for photography and exploring the region's unique underground cities.
June through August can be extremely warm, but it's perfect for enthusiastic travelers who enjoy sun-drenched activities like hot air ballooning and horseback riding. Witness the magical sunrise over the fairy chimneys from above.
December through February brings a different atmosphere to Cappadocia with its snowfall transforming the landscape into a winter wonderland. While some attractions may have restricted hours, you can enjoy the peace and quiet of the region's famous sites, cozy up in a charming cave hotel, and indulge in delicious local cuisine.

A Journey Through Time
Cappadocia, a region in central Turkey, enchants visitors with its surreal landscape. Formed by millennia of volcanic activity and erosion, the region boasts majestic rock formations known as "fairy chimneys" that dot the vast valleys. Explore through these otherworldly scenes, discovering ancient cave dwellings, hidden underground cities, and the remnants of a thriving history. From hot air balloon rides at sunrise to unearthing the secrets of subterranean worlds, Cappadocia offers a truly unforgettable journey through time.
